- 12V Akku mit 280 Ah bauen         
Ergebnis 1 bis 10 von 15

Thema: Magician Geradeausfahrt und wieder nicht....warum

Baum-Darstellung

Vorheriger Beitrag Vorheriger Beitrag   Nächster Beitrag Nächster Beitrag
  1. #14
    Erfahrener Benutzer Roboter Genie Avatar von oderlachs
    Registriert seit
    17.05.2010
    Ort
    Oderberg
    Alter
    74
    Beiträge
    1.175
    Blog-Einträge
    1
    Ja es ist schon ein Vietrteljahr wieder ins Land gegangen, die Gartenarbeiten werden weniger, die am Roboter dafür mehr...siehe Roboduino Webseite unter News und Fotogalerie.
    Auch habe ich das mit dem Drama der Segmentscheiben hinbekommen in Sachen Odometrie. Scheiben sind mit selbstklebender Alufolie (Baumarkt oder Klempnerei)
    überklebt und beide GS auf einen Interrupteingang zw. Zählung der Umdrehungen gelegt.
    Zunächst habe ich erst mal eine optische Kontrolle der beiden Lichtschranken gebaut zum testen, die Motorsteuerung dadurch kommt später. Ist ja mein erstes Eigenkonzept.
    Hier die prüfcode :
    Code:
    /* ========================================================================== */
    /*                                                                            */
    /*   interrupt_test1.c                                                        */
    /*   (c) 2012 Gerhard Hinze                                                   */
    /*                                                                            */
    /*   Description                                                              */
    /*    This example code is in the public domain.                              */
    /* ========================================================================== */
    
    void setup() {                
      
      pinMode(12, OUTPUT);  //LED 1 (left)
      pinMode(13, OUTPUT);  //LED 2 (right)
      attachInterrupt(0, blink_l,LOW);       // Gabellichtschranke linker Antrieb
      attachInterrupt(1, blink_r,LOW);       // Gabellichtschranke rechter Antrieb
    }
    
    void loop() 
    {
      
    }
    
    void blink_l()  // Gabellichtschranke links schaltet
    {
    if ( digitalRead(12)!= true)
      {
      digitalWrite(12, HIGH);  //LED Green
      }
        else
        {
          digitalWrite(12,LOW);
        }
    }
    
    
    void blink_r()  // Gabellichtschranke rechts schaltet
    {
    if ( digitalRead(13)!= true)
      {
      digitalWrite(13, HIGH);  //LED Red
      }
        else
        {
          digitalWrite(13,LOW);
        }
    }
    Wer Fehler und Mängel findet oder Anregungen hat, da bin ich dankbar für eine Antwort
    Geändert von radbruch (16.09.2012 um 14:02 Uhr)
    Arduinos, STK-500(AVR), EasyPIC-40, PICKIT 3 & MPLABX-IDE , Linux Mint

Ähnliche Themen

  1. lenkung bei 90% geradeausfahrt
    Von schwabe84 im Forum Mechanik
    Antworten: 3
    Letzter Beitrag: 17.10.2008, 02:23
  2. Odometriewerte - Geradeausfahrt
    Von harry3 im Forum Asuro
    Antworten: 5
    Letzter Beitrag: 05.07.2007, 17:47
  3. Wieder Probleme mit dem Brenner. Warum?
    Von tornado im Forum PIC Controller
    Antworten: 8
    Letzter Beitrag: 22.06.2007, 17:00
  4. Geradeausfahrt programmieren
    Von Moebius im Forum Asuro
    Antworten: 11
    Letzter Beitrag: 13.06.2007, 14:54
  5. Geradeausfahrt
    Von Jon im Forum Software, Algorithmen und KI
    Antworten: 8
    Letzter Beitrag: 30.04.2007, 12:48

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ein
  •  

fchao-Sinus-Wechselrichter AliExpress